**Postmortem timeline — AgriPulse gateway outage**

14:05 — Telemetry from the Kellbrook test farm went quiet. At first we blamed the weather, but the cellular link was fine. 14:22 — Priya noticed the gateway was rebooting in a loop after the overnight firmware push. 14:40 — Rolled back to the previous image and tractors started reporting again. Root cause: a bad CRC check in the update installer. Full writeup coming, but for tracing purposes the affected build is below.

build token for kajof-tafog: htk31_14a2b4a45eaae15a7b5f6a3a3dfcb36

For the records team: logging that Tuesday's scheduled collection of spare pump parts bound for the Coldmere remote station was missed — the crate from Ferrow Mechanical is still in the staging bay. Please note the delay against the original request and update the transport log so the audit trail stays clean. A replacement run is booked for tomorrow morning with a different carrier. For completeness, the confidential courier hand-over instruction should be filed immediately below this entry.

drop instructions, hahip-badug: the quenox ralath courier leaves the kaseth fraiel rusiel tameth belys istdor ralion giliel ledger at gate 7830 under passcode 165413

## Artifact Signing — SDK Parity Notes (Weekly Sync)

Kestrel SDK for Android reached parity with the Swift client this sprint: offline queueing, batched telemetry, and retry semantics now match. Both SDKs ship as signed artifacts from the same pipeline. Remaining gap: background sync throttling, targeted next sprint. Verify both release bundles before tagging. Both artifacts validate against the shared signing key below.

signing key of kawig-fafog = bky19_6Fypv1qws7J8qJtaYjX

## Payroll export format change — who to contact

Starting with Ledgerpine release 4.2, the payroll export moves from fixed-width records to delimited files with a versioned header row. Plugin authors parsing the legacy format should migrate before the deprecation window closes; both formats will be emitted in parallel for one quarter. Sample files and the field mapping table are published on the Ledgerpine developer wiki. For migration questions or to report parsing discrepancies, write to the address below.

escalation mailbox, kagef-kawef: frador_zorix@tolvaqlabs.internal